随着互联网的快速发展,直播行业已经成为当下热门的娱乐方式之一。海外直播更是因为其独特的魅力吸引了大量观众。为了满足这一需求,搭建一个稳定的海外直播云服务器成为许多直播团队的首要任务。本文将为大家详细介绍如何搭建专属的海外直播云服务器。
一、选择云服务器
首先,我们需要选择一款适合海外直播的云服务器。以下是一些值得推荐的云服务器:
阿里云:提供丰富的云产品,覆盖全球多个节点,性能稳定,支持多种语言。
腾讯云:覆盖全球多个地区,提供丰富的云服务,性能优越。
UCloud:提供丰富的云产品,支持多种场景,性价比高。
华为云:覆盖全球多个地区,提供丰富的云服务,性能稳定。
在选择云服务器时,需要注意以下几点:
地域选择:选择距离直播观众最近的地域,降低延迟。
性能要求:根据直播内容的需求,选择合适的CPU、内存和存储。
价格:根据预算选择性价比高的云服务器。
二、搭建直播环境
安装操作系统:在云服务器上安装操作系统,如CentOS、Ubuntu等。
安装直播软件:根据需求选择直播软件,如OBS、XSplit等。
配置直播软件:根据直播内容调整直播软件的各项参数,如分辨率、帧率、比特率等。
配置直播源:将摄像头、麦克风等直播设备连接到服务器,并配置直播源。
三、搭建直播流媒体服务器
安装流媒体服务器:选择合适的流媒体服务器,如Nginx、FFmpeg等。
配置流媒体服务器:根据直播需求配置服务器参数,如端口、编码格式等。
部署直播流:将直播流推送到流媒体服务器。
四、搭建CDN加速
选择CDN服务商:选择合适的CDN服务商,如阿里云CDN、腾讯云CDN等。
配置CDN加速:将直播流配置到CDN加速,实现全球加速。
监控CDN性能:定期监控CDN加速性能,确保直播流畅。
五、搭建监控与报警系统
安装监控软件:如Nagios、Zabbix等。
配置监控项:配置服务器CPU、内存、磁盘、网络等监控项。
设置报警规则:根据监控项设置报警规则,确保及时发现并解决问题。
六、安全防护
设置防火墙规则:根据需求设置防火墙规则,防止恶意攻击。
安装安全软件:如杀毒软件、防火墙等。
定期更新系统:定期更新操作系统和软件,修复漏洞。
通过以上步骤,我们可以搭建一个稳定的海外直播云服务器。在搭建过程中,需要注意以下几点:
选择合适的云服务器:根据直播需求选择合适的云服务器,确保性能稳定。
搭建直播环境:合理配置直播软件,确保直播流畅。
搭建流媒体服务器:选择合适的流媒体服务器,实现直播流推送。
搭建CDN加速:实现全球加速,降低延迟。
监控与报警:实时监控服务器性能,及时发现并解决问题。
安全防护:确保服务器安全稳定运行。
通过以上步骤,相信你已经掌握了海外直播云服务器搭建的方法。现在,你可以开始打造属于自己的专属直播空间,为观众带来精彩纷呈的直播内容。